  • Patent number: 7595078
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for increasing the amount of hull portions recovered from flaxseeds. In a preferred embodiment, the invention includes providing a plurality of harvested flaxseeds, tempering the harvested flaxseeds by sufficiently increasing the moisture content for at least about one-half hour to increase the amount of hulls recovered from the flaxseeds, and recovering a portion of the hulls from the moisture-increased flaxseeds. The claimed invention also relates to a flaxseed hull isolate that includes at least 7 up to 17 weight percent of flaxseed hull based on the total weight of flaxseeds. Additionally, the claimed invention relates to a harvested flaxseed, whose moisture content is increased by at least about 1 weight percent, and a flax product having a lignan concentration of at least 10 percent by weight.

  • Patent number: 7399496
    Abstract: The present invention relates to whey protein compositions that can be incorporated into solid foodstuffs and liquid compositions to provide supplemental amounts of protein. The foodstuffs and liquid compositions are stable when subject to conditions of heat and/or time and can include increased amounts of whey proteins. Methods of making the compositions include providing a protein solution including an enzyme for providing a predetermined degree of hydrolysis of the protein solution, maintaining the temperature and pH of the solution to hydrolyze the protein solution and providing an essentially neutral whey protein hydrolysate, and separating the protein solution using a membrane filtration process to obtain a retentate of whey protein hydrolysate having an essentially neutral pH.

  • Publication number: 20070160712
    Abstract: Embodiments of the invention relate to whey protein compositions that can be incorporated into food or beverage products that provide supplemental amounts of protein. The acidified whey protein compositions of the present invention may comprise a liquid whey protein and an acidulant. The liquid whey protein and the acidulant may be blended, and the resulting composition may then be co-dried. The acidulant may be present in an amount effective for reducing the pH of the composition prior to drying to a value less than about 6. Embodiments of the present invention also include methods of preparing co-dried acidified whey protein compositions exhibiting improved organoleptic characteristics.

  • Publication number: 20060257535
    Abstract: The invention relates to the use of milk mineral and/or phosphate compositions to reduce oxidation of raw meat, poultry and fish products, including enhancing color characteristics and slowing the rate of oxidation. Uncooked fleshy, muscle meat products, including red meats, poultry and fish products, are susceptible to oxidation. As a result, such uncooked products are known to have relatively short shelf lives. In one aspect of the present invention, compositions and methods for extending the shelf life of uncooked food products are provided. Preferably, the compositions include calcium, such as milk mineral compositions, and/or phosphate compounds. In one aspect, the compositions are used with packaged raw fleshy meats to limit oxidation which may result in oxidation and discoloration of the raw meats. In one embodiment of the invention, compositions and methods are provided to enhance color characteristics of fleshy meat products to produce aesthetically pleasing products to the consumer.
